What is Vaginal Bleaching?

Vaginal bleaching refers to a cosmetic procedure designed to lighten the skin surrounding the vaginal space, particularly the labia and inner thighs. Many women seek this treatment due to considerations about hyperpigmentation, which can occur for varied reasons corresponding to hormonal changes, aging, friction from clothing, or genetics. While hyperpigmentation is normal and hurtless, some individuals feel self-acutely aware about it and pursue bleaching for aesthetic reasons.

It’s essential to understand that the term “vaginal bleaching” is somewhat of a misnomer, because the procedure typically focuses on the exterior genital area (the vulva) and not the vagina itself.

Types of Vaginal Bleaching Procedures

There are various methods for vaginal bleaching, starting from topical creams to laser treatments. Beneath are the most typical procedures:

1. Topical Creams and Gels

One of the most accessible and widely used strategies for vaginal bleaching includes the application of topical lotions or gels. These products include ingredients like hydroquinone, kojic acid, arbutin, or licorice extract, which work by reducing melanin production within the skin.

– Hydroquinone: This is a powerful depigmenting agent, however it is controversial resulting from potential side effects reminiscent of skin irritation and even the risk of ochronosis (a bluish-black discoloration of the skin). Some countries have banned its use in beauty products due to these concerns.

– Kojic Acid and Arbutin: These are milder alternatives to hydroquinone and are generally considered safer, however their outcomes might take longer to appear.

Topical treatments require consistency and persistence, as results often change into noticeable after several weeks or months of day by day application.

2. Laser Treatments

Laser therapy is a more advanced and faster technique for vaginal bleaching. It entails using laser energy to target and break down the pigment (melanin) in the skin. The heat generated by the laser also stimulates collagen production, which can improve the skin’s texture.

– Advantages: Laser treatments offer more fast outcomes compared to creams, with seen skin lightening occurring after just one or sessions. They are typically performed in medical or cosmetic clinics.

– Disadvantages: Lasers can be expensive, and there’s a risk of burns, scarring, or submit-inflammatory hyperpigmentation if not finished correctly. It’s crucial to have the procedure performed by a certified dermatologist or cosmetic surgeon.

3. Chemical Peels

Chemical peels contain making use of an answer containing acids (like glycolic acid or salicylic acid) to exfoliate the top layers of the skin. This process promotes cell turnover, revealing lighter, smoother skin beneath. Chemical peels can differ in strength, with some being delicate sufficient to use at home and others requiring professional application.

– Advantages: Chemical peels can provide discoverable results over time and will help improve skin texture and pigmentation.

– Disadvantages: Like lasers, chemical peels come with risks, including irritation, peeling, and sensitivity. Stronger peels ought to always be performed by a trained professional.

Prices of Vaginal Bleaching

The price of vaginal bleaching can vary widely depending on the strategy chosen, the placement of the clinic, and the experience of the provider. Right here’s a general overview of what to expect:

– Topical Creams and Gels: These products are normally essentially the most affordable option, with costs ranging from $20 to $200, depending on the brand and formulation. Nonetheless, it’s essential to use them constantly over time to achieve the desired results.

– Laser Treatments: Laser procedures are more expensive, with prices ranging from $500 to $1,500 per session. Most individuals require multiple classes to achieve their desired level of lightening, so costs can add up quickly.

– Chemical Peels: Depending on whether the peel is performed at home or in a clinic, prices can range from $one hundred to $500 per treatment. Like lasers, a number of periods could also be obligatory for optimal results.

Expected Outcomes and Side Effects

Results from vaginal bleaching differ depending on the strategy used and the individual’s skin type. Generally, these utilizing topical creams could notice gradual lightening over a number of months, while laser treatments and chemical peels tend to produce faster results.

While many individuals are satisfied with the end result of vaginal bleaching, it’s necessary to be aware of potential side effects. These can embrace:

– Skin Irritation: Redness, itching, and dryness are common after bleaching treatments, especially with stronger products or procedures like laser therapy.

– Hyperpigmentation or Hypopigmentation: In some cases, the skin may develop into darker (hyperpigmentation) or lighter (hypopigmentation) than desired. This is more likely if the treatment isn’t performed accurately or if the skin reacts negatively to the procedure.

– Scarring: Improper use of lasers or chemical peels can lead to scarring in the sensitive genital area.
